Since 1894, the United States Olympic Committee has served as the National Olympic Committee and National Paralympic Committee for the United States. Headquartered in Colorado Springs, Colorado., the USOC is responsible for the training, entering and funding of U.S. teams for the Olympic, Paralympic, Youth Olympic, Pan American and Parapan American Games. The Olympic Training Center facilities provide athletes with performance services, including sports medicine; strength and conditioning; psychology, physiology and nutrition assistance; and performance technology.
